Chris Jordan Names MS Dhoni as Toughest Indian Batsman to Bowl to

Throughout his illustrious career, England speedster Chris Jordan has faced off against India in numerous matches and has also had the opportunity to bowl to many Indian batters in franchise leagues like the IPL. Despite facing some of India’s top batters like Virat Kohli and Rohit Sharma, Jordan has singled out former Indian captain MS Dhoni as the toughest Indian batsman to bowl to.

MS Dhoni: A Cricketing Legend

MS Dhoni, the former Indian captain, is undoubtedly one of the most iconic figures in world cricket. Leading India to three ICC titles across all tournaments, Dhoni’s contribution to Indian cricket is unparalleled. With over 17,000 runs to his name, Dhoni’s ability to finish games and lead from the front has earned him a place among the cricketing greats.

When it comes to head-to-head matchups, Jordan’s records against Dhoni, Kohli, and Sharma reveal a fascinating dynamic. While Dhoni proved to be a tough nut to crack, with Jordan failing to dismiss him in Test cricket and facing challenges in white-ball formats, his battles with Kohli and Sharma have also showcased some intense moments on the field.
